The Myth of the Hot and Cold Machines
One of the most persistent myths in casinos is the belief that slot machines can be “hot” or “cold.” Many players think that if a machine hasn’t paid out recently, it is due for a win, while others believe that machines showing frequent payouts are on a winning streak. This notion leads players to make decisions based on personal beliefs rather than statistical facts. In reality, each spin of a slot machine is independent and governed by random number generators. Casinos employ complex algorithms to ensure fairness and randomness, meaning past outcomes have no bearing on future spins. Understanding this can help players make more informed choices and manage their expectations.
The Gambler’s Fallacy Explained
The gambler’s fallacy is another common misconception that affects many casino-goers. This belief suggests that past events can influence future outcomes, particularly in games of chance. For example, if a roulette wheel has landed on black several times in a row, players may think red is “due” to come up next. This mindset can lead to poor betting decisions and increased losses.
The reality is that each outcome in games like roulette is entirely random, with no correlation to previous spins. Recognizing this can help players avoid the pitfalls of betting strategies based on flawed logic, ultimately leading to a more enjoyable and rational gambling experience.
House Edge Misunderstandings
Many players enter casinos with a limited understanding of the concept of the house edge. Some believe that the house edge is a fixed percentage that can be manipulated or overcome with skill. Others think that by playing specific games or betting strategies, they can reduce the house’s advantage significantly.
In truth, the house edge is a built-in statistical advantage that ensures casinos remain profitable over time. While some games require skill and strategy, such as poker or blackjack, the house edge cannot be eliminated entirely. Familiarizing oneself with this concept can help players make more educated choices about which games to play and how to manage their bankroll effectively.
